IC卡存储结构和工作原理.docVIP

  1. 1、本文档共5页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
IC卡存储结构和工作原理.doc

IC卡存储结构和工作原理/bloggermodule/blog_viewblog.do?id=1120722 IC卡存储结构 ??? M1卡分为16个扇区,每个扇区由4块(块0、块1、块2、块3)组成,(我们也将16个扇区的64个块按绝对地址编号为0~63,存贮结构如下图所示:??? ? 块0 ? 数据块 0 扇区0 块1 ? 数据块 1 ? 块2 ? 数据块 2 ? 块3 密码A存取控制密码B 数据块 3 ? 块0 ? 数据块 4 扇区1 块1 ? 数据块 5 ? 块2 ? 数据块 6 ? 块3 密码A存取控制密码B 数据块 7 ? ? ....... ? ? ? ? ? ? ? 扇区15 0 ? 数据块 60 ? 1 ? 数据块 61 ? 2 ? 数据块 62 ??? 第0扇区的块0(即绝对地址0块),它用于存放厂商代码,已经固化,不可更改。 ??? 每个扇区的块0、块1、块2为数据块,可用于存贮数据。? IC卡工作原理??? ??? 卡片的电气部分只由一个天线和ASIC组成。 ??? 天线:卡片的天线是只有几组绕线的线圈,很适于封装到IS0卡片中。 ??? ASIC:卡片的ASIC由一个高速(106KB波特率)的RF接口,一个控制单元和一个8K位EEPROM组成。 ??? 工作原理:读写器向M1卡发一组固定频率的电磁波,卡片内有一个LC串联谐振电路,其频率与读写器发射的频率相同,在电磁波的激励下,LC谐振电路产生共振,从而使电容内有了电荷,在这个电容的另一端,接有一个单向导通的电子泵,将电容内的电荷送到另一个电容内储存,当所积累的电荷达到2V时,此电容可做为电源为其它电路提供工作电压,将卡内数据发射出去或接取读写器的数据IC卡数据加密的研究与实现/bloggermodule/blog_viewblog.do?id=1120717 资料名称:IC卡数据加密的研究与实现 内容简介:为使IC卡(?Integrated?Circuit?Card)?在实际应用中更加安全、可靠,?采用数据加密标准DES?(Data?Encryp?tion?Standard)?的改进算法3DES?(Trip?leDES)?,?结合HA?SH?函数SHA?21?(Secure?Hash?A?lgorithm21)?,通过MicrosoftVisualBasic?610?可视化开发工具,?实现了SL?E4442?型IC?卡数据的完全加密和成功解密。使用的双密钥总长度是传统DES?加密方法的2?倍,?有效弥补了DES?算法密钥太短的不足,?增强了抗“穷举”(brute?force)?能力,?且生成和管理密钥的方法简单、安全,?切实可行。 引 言? IC卡(?Integrated?Circuit?Card)?,?即为集成电路卡。它将一个集成电路芯片镶嵌于塑料基片中,?封装成卡片的形式,?其外形与覆盖磁的磁卡相似,?以其超小的体积,?先进的集成电路芯片技术,?以及特殊的保密措施和难以被破译、仿造的特点受到普遍欢迎。IC卡的概念是20?世纪70?年代初提出来的,?它将微电子技术和计算机技术结合在一起,?现已被广泛应用于金融、电信、交通、医疗等多个行业,?极大地提高了人们生活和工作的现代化程度。IC卡芯片具有写入数据和存储数据的能力,?IC?卡存储器中的内容根据需要既可以供外部读取,?又可以供内部信息处理及判定之用。根据卡中所镶嵌的集成电路的不同可以分成以下4?类。? 1)?存储器卡:?卡中的集成电路为EEPROM?(Electrically?Erasable?P?rogrammable?Read2OnlyM?emory,?可用电擦除的可编程只读存储器)。? 2)?逻辑加密卡:?卡中的集成电路具有加密逻辑和EEPROM。? 3)?CPU卡:?卡中的集成电路包括中央处理器CPU、EEPROM、随机存储器RAM?以及固化在只读存储器ROM?中的片内操作系统COS?(Chip?Operating?System?)。通常将带有CPU?的IC卡称之为智能卡(Smart?Card)。? 4)?射频卡:?又称为非接触式IC卡,?在CPU卡内部电路的基础上,?增加了射频发射、接收及相关电路。 1 DES?及3DES?加密算法原理(略) 2 利用3DES?算法对SLE4442?卡加密的实现(略) 3 结 论? 针对SL?E4442?型逻辑加密卡和TSW?2F403?型IC?卡读写器,?重点阐述了利用双密钥的3DES?算法?进行IC?卡数据加密的方法,?保证了IC?卡数据读写的准确性和一致性;?并利用HA?SH?函数SHA?21?生成?和管理密钥,?满足了“一卡一密”及“一次一密”的要求。此方

文档评论(0)

docinpfd +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:5212202040000002

1亿VIP精品文档

相关文档